Physical health and mental illness : taking action to bridge the gap
journal contribution
posted on 2017-12-06, 00:00authored byBrenda Happell
A person diagnosed with schizophrenia faces a 25 year mortality gap. Twenty years of human rights based mental health policy and reforms to mental health services, including their colocation in the general health care system, has done little to improve this alarming statistic.
